What are the ""agencies"" to which Carson refers (para. 33)? Why are they reduced to ""so- called control agencies""?
Answer:
1. the state and federal agencies;
2. because they are ignorant of the effects of the chemicals.
Explanation:
1. The context of her statements shows she was referring to the state and federal agencies who were mandated and overzealous about getting rid of insects they deemed harmful. She said,
"The crusade to create a chemically sterile, insect free world seems to have engendered a fanatic zeal on the part of many specialists and most of the so-called control agencies," she clarified who she was referring to when she said, "The most flagrant abuses go unchecked in both state and federal agencies."
2. By calling them "control agencies" Carson was revealing that they (the state and federal agencies) were as she put it, "wholly ignorant of their potentials for harm." That is, they were ignorant of the harmful effects that those chemicals which they advocated for had on the environment. All they knew and were concerned about was to control insects.

What is the difference between a simile and a metaphor
How different two compared things are
How many things are being compared
How often a poet is using comparisons
How strongly two thins are being compared
Answer:
How strongly two things are being compared
Explanation:
Both simile and metaphor are figures of speech used to compare two different, unrelated, things that share some kind of quality. However, there is a difference. The simile uses words like and as, while the metaphor omits them, stating that something is something else. This is why we can say that the metaphor is a stronger type of comparison.

Skimming and scanning are reading techniques we use to quickly find the information we need within a piece of writing. We use skimming for general information. For example, if we need to find out what an entire paragraph is about in a short time, we will use skimming. Scanning is used for specific details. If we needed to find a particular piece of information in the same paragraph, we would scan the paragraph.
However, there are instances when these techniques can't or shouldn't be used. Sometimes, we need to read a text carefully. For example, students should pay attention to all information their tests contain. If they miss some details, they could choose the wrong answers.

What is connotation?A word's connotation describes the emotions it provokes. The word eventually communicates an impression other than what it really means. The connotation of the words chosen can change how what is heard or read is interpreted, whether in writing or speech. They are mainly of two types positive and negative connotations.
The word "dark" is used to describe a depressing setting, which is different from its literal meaning, which relates to a color image. By repeatedly using this word, the author is able to create a serious or sad tone that highlights the sadness of the story's environment.
